Output 115bab89f6e40d12b65b5a49cbd7263fe802616f1594e764ea85fd7c42b554a9:1

value
88568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b558eeaecacfb362732a01384703eba550ca624 OP_EQUAL
address
32iwrM55PcQBYCtKVZRHkAxHV94giwWVJ5
transaction
115bab89f6e40d12b65b5a49cbd7263fe802616f1594e764ea85fd7c42b554a9
spent
true